Direct Conversion: Direct conversion is the implementation of the new system and the immediate discontinuance of the old system. Trial implementations offer the opportunity to reduce the risk of rollout failure by enablingall aspects of the roll-out to be tested on a small and well defined user community beforecommitting to the full implementation. In this methodology, a subset of the organization (called a pilot group) starts using the new system before the rest of the organization. The pilot project enables an organisation to manage the risk of a new idea and identify anydeficiencies before substantial resources are committed.
